[N589] LOUIS A BUCZYNSKI
b] 9 Dec 1909 in So Bend; d] 21 Aug 1984, age 74 of 61320 Patricia lane, VAndalia Mich, formerly of 222 S Laurel St in SBd. Died at 8:15 a.m. in St Joseph's Medical Center. He was the founder of Louie's Tux Shop which he began in 1948 in a garage at the laurel Street address, and later relocated to Lincoln Way West. In 1973, he added shops in Concord mall at Elkhart and Scottsdale mall in SBd, which were followed by a 4th store in 1974 in College Square in Mishawaka and a 5th shop in Southlake mall in Merrillville IN. The Lincoln Way West outlet of Louie's Tux Shop served as the central office and warehouse for the 5 location. He lived here most of his life, moving to Vandalia after retiring in 1974. Services at St Hedwig CAtholic CChurch, entombment will be in St Joseph Mausoleum at St Joseph Cem. On 1 Aug 1931 he married Stella A Klosinski who survives. Also surviving are two daughters, Mrs marlene Rakowski and Mrs Deborah McNab, both of SBd, a son, Donlad L of SBd, 12 grandchildren; 2 great grandchildren; three sisters, Mrs Irene Bejma, Mrs Betty Vargyas and Mrs Gertrude Arelt, all fo SBd and two brothers, Alexander and Chester Buczynski, both of Arizona.
